About this website:

Chaincryptocoins.com appears to be a legitimate website focused on cryptocurrency news, market analysis, and related topics. The site provides a range of articles and updates on various cryptocurrencies, including Bitcoin, Ethereum, and others. It also covers news about crypto exchanges, market trends, and developments in the crypto space. The content seems to be relevant and up-to-date, catering to individuals interested in staying informed about the cryptocurrency market. The website's domain age is relatively young, at 1 year and 7 months, but this is not necessarily a red flag for legitimacy, especially in the fast-evolving world of cryptocurrency. The SSL certificate is issued by Google Trust Services, which is a reputable certificate authority, indicating that the site has taken steps to secure its connection and protect user data. The website's server is hosted by Cloudflare, a well-known and widely used content delivery network and security provider. The fact that the site has been archived by the Wayback Machine, with a history of 485 days, suggests that it has been around for some time and has a track record of content. Overall, based on the available information, Chaincryptocoins.com seems to be a legitimate and safe website for individuals interested in cryptocurrency news and market updates. As with any online resource, it's always a good idea to verify information from multiple sources, especially when it comes to financial or investment-related content."
